1. A brain-inspired hearing aid method, executed by a hearing aid device, comprising:
acquiring a noisy voice signal in a complex acoustic environment where a hearing aid wearer is located, and an electroencephalogram signal and an eye movement signal of the hearing aid wearer;
performing decoding of the electroencephalogram signal to obtain a feature representation of a voice signal of an auditory attention target; the auditory attention target being a speaker that the hearing aid wearer pays attention to in the acoustic environment;
performing decoding of the eye movement signal to obtain an auditory attention orientation; the auditory attention orientation being an orientation that the hearing aid wearer pays attention to in the acoustic environment;
extracting the voice signal of the auditory attention target from the noisy voice signal in a complex acoustic environment based on the feature representation;
extracting a voice signal of the auditory attention orientation from the noisy voice signal in a complex acoustic environment based on the auditory attention orientation; and
fusing the voice signal of the auditory attention target with the voice signal of the auditory attention orientation to obtain a to-be-outputted auditory attention voice signal.
